Shilpa Shetty's husband and businessman Raj Kundra was arrested on July 19 after being named in the pornography case. After many times Bail's application was rejected, now Raj has been granted bail by the Mumbai Sessions Court on a surety of 50 thousand. After Raj's bail, Shilpa Shetty wrote on social media account, "Rainbow proves that beautiful things can happen even after a bad storm." After Shilpa's post, now her son Viaan Raj Kundra has also shared an inspirational post.

Sharing a beautiful picture with Shilpa Shetty and sister Samisha, Viaan wrote, 'Life is as big as Lord Ganesha's trunk, troubles are as small as his mouse, moments are as sweet as modaks, Ganpati Bappa Moriya.' He is getting the support of many social media users on Viaan's post.

Let us tell you that on 20 September, Raj Kundra got bail. Raj has been told by the court that as long as the case is on, Raj cannot go out of the city without informing the local police. After the bail, many pictures of Raj are going viral on social media, in which he looks very upset.
